English term or phrase: safety harness
The full body harness with lanyard used for fall protection on construction jobs. "Correaje" was suggested to me. Would this be a correct translation?
Alvin Adams, Jr (X)
Local time: 06:02
Spanish translation:Correa de Seguridad
Explanation:
I am Safety Consultant for OSHA, we use Correa de Seguridad. Its more popular and its a term that everyone understand.
